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Assist with distributing daily news clips.
  • Assist in the development of social media content and graphics that are engaging and informative.
  • Monitor all social media platforms for trending news, ideas, and feedback.
  • Assist in implementing plans to increase public awareness and engagement on the work of the Department.
  • Assist in the development of DPU’s internal newsletter.
  • Assist in drafting media advisories, press releases and other related content.
  • Maintain records and logs of media coverage and requests, as well as outreach activities of the office.
  • Assist in the development of collateral materials.
  • Take photos and/or video of events and meetings.
  • Assist in the development of content for DPU’s website.
  • Assist the Director of Communications on other activities and duties as assigned.

Requirements

  • Undergraduate or graduate student in public relations, marketing, communications, or digital communication.

Preferred

  • Awareness of the role of communications staff in a government office.
  • Experience with photo editing and graphic design software, such as Canva and Adobe InDesign.
